Kinds Of Home Treadmills
When it pertains to choosing a home treadmill in the UK, there are numerous types readily available. Each type accommodates different needs and choices:

Manual Treadmills: These treadmills need users to create the belt motion through their own effort. They tend to be less costly however need more effort to use.

Electric Treadmills: The most popular choice amongst home users, electric treadmills come with a motor that powers the belt, providing more choices for speed and slope changes.

Folding Treadmills: Perfect for those with restricted area, folding treadmills can be easily collapsed and kept away when not in use.

Treadmill Desks: These multifunctional machines enable users to walk while working, promoting exercise throughout the day.

High-Intensity Interval Training (HIIT) Treadmills: Designed for extreme workouts, these treadmills frequently feature specialized programming for interval training.
Secret Features to Consider
When picking a home treadmill, it is vital to think about numerous functions that can substantially impact the running experience. Here are some critical aspects to keep in mind:

Motor Power: Measured in horsepower (HP), a strong motor is required for a smooth running experience. Look for a treadmill with at least 2.0 HP for regular use.

Running Surface: The length and width of the running belt matter. A longer belt is essential for taller users or those who desire a more comfy stride.

Slope Options: Incline settings permit users to simulate hill exercises, adding variety and intensity to regimens. Search for treadmills with adjustable slopes.

Integrated Programs: Many modern treadmills featured pre-set workout programs developed for various fitness objectives, such as weight-loss, endurance, and speed training.

Safety Features: Emergency stop buttons and security secrets are important for preventing mishaps during operation.

Foldability: For those with minimal area, consider a folding treadmill that can be quickly stored away when not in use.

Service Warranty and Customer Support: An excellent warranty uses assurance. Search for choices that provide thorough coverage on parts and labour.

1. What is the typical life expectancy of a home treadmill?

The average life-span of a home treadmill can differ extensively depending on usage and quality, however most high-quality treadmills are anticipated to last in between 7 to 12 years with proper maintenance.

2. Are budget plan treadmills worth it?

Budget plan treadmills can be a great entry point for casual users, but they may lack resilience, power, and features compared to mid-range and high-end models. It's vital to evaluate private requirements and consider investing in a resilient design if the treadmill will see regular usage.

3. Just how much space do I require for a home treadmill?

A basic home treadmill needs about 6-8 feet of length and 3 feet of width, however it's a good idea to account for additional space around it for safety and convenience throughout exercises.
